Why AI is a Must-Have for Tax Filing in 2026
The primary advantage of using an AI tax software assistant is its ability to handle "Multi-Contextual Data." In 2024, if you had income from a side hustle, a full-time job, and a crypto wallet, you likely needed a CPA to ensure everything was reported correctly. In 2026, AI tools like Juno AI and TaxGPT can ingest your bank statements, 1099s, and digital transaction logs, cross-referencing them against IRS forms to detect inconsistencies. According to an Adobe study, this has led to a 136% jump in adoption as workers seek to eliminate filing errors that lead to audits.
Furthermore, accuracy guarantees have become the industry standard. TurboTax now offers a 100% accuracy guarantee backed by their proprietary LLM, which has been trained on decades of case law. How AI Deduction Finders Maximize Your Refund
The average taxpayer misses out on nearly $500 in deductions every year due to lack of awareness. Modern AI tax software solves this by using "Deduction Fingerprinting." The AI doesn't wait for you to claim an expense; it proactively asks about it. For example, if the AI detects recurring monthly payments to a utility company and recognizes you are a freelancer, it will ask if you have a dedicated home office, potentially unlocking thousands of dollars in taxable income offsets.

AI algorithms can identify subtle nuances, such as whether a specific equipment purchase qualifies for a full "Section 179" deduction or if it should be depreciated over several years. Reducing Audit Risks: The Accuracy of AI Tax Reviews
An IRS audit is often the result of "Low-Density Data"βsimple math errors or mismatched figures that trigger an automated flag. In 2026, AI tax software performs a "Virtual Audit" before you ever hit submit. Systems like H&R Blockβs AI Tax Assist perform over 50,000 diagnostic checks on a single return, comparing your data against national averages and IRS historical patterns. If your charitable donations are 5x the average for your income bracket, the AI will warn you to ensure you have the receipts ready.
This level of pre-submission verification has drastically reduced the need for manual audit defense. Best AI Tax Filing Tools for the Indian Market (ITR 2026)
For Indian taxpayers, the journey toward intelligent filing is being led by homegrown platforms that integrate with the Income Tax Department's portal. ClearTax remains the market leader in 2026, offering an AI-powered "Tax Cloud" that can automatically fetch Form 26AS data and match it with your capital gains statements from Zerodha or Groww. This reduces the manual entry of ITR-2 and ITR-3 forms to a single click.
Another rising star is Quicko, which has gained popularity among retail traders for its AI-driven tax harvesting insights. It advises users on which stocks to sell to offset gains, potentially saving lakhs in taxes before the financial year-end.
